Why Stella by Starlight Is Necessary
I believe *Stella by Starlight* is necessary because it gives a powerful voice to a child living through fear, change, and injustice. Through Stella’s eyes, I can feel how hard it is to grow up in a world where not everyone is treated equally. Her story helps me understand history in a personal way, not just as facts in a book.
I also think this book matters because it shows courage in a very real and relatable way. Stella is not a superhero; she is a young girl trying to protect her family, find hope, and keep going even when life feels dangerous. That made me reflect on my own life and how bravery can mean speaking up, staying strong, and caring for others.
For me, *Stella by Starlight* is necessary because it teaches empathy. It reminds me that people’s experiences can be very different from mine, and that reading about them helps me become more understanding and compassionate. It is the kind of book that stays with me because it is not only a story, but also an important lesson about humanity.

What the Book Is About
From my perspective, this story follows Stella, a young girl living in the segregated South, as she faces fear, injustice, and change in her community. What I appreciated most was how the book balances serious themes with a child’s point of view. It made the story easier for me to connect with emotionally while still being powerful and honest.

Things I Would Keep in Mind Before Buying
Before choosing this book, I think it is important to know that it deals with serious topics such as racism, violence, and fear. For me, that made the story more meaningful, but it also means the book may feel heavy at times. If I were buying it for a younger reader, I would consider whether they are ready for those themes.
